In the mid-2000s, a young aeronautical scientist was assigned to Mission Control at NASA's Johnson Space Center in Houston, Texas.
After supporting the first ten expeditions to the International Space Station, he found himself in charge of a research and development lab, was awarded several patents and was working on advanced spacecraft "center of gravity" systems for future human spaceflight missions.
In 2017, he fell off a paddle board.
With all the experience and resources he had available at NASA, right then and there, he decided to design a better paddle board.
